Default Any "gel" suggestions for a fully polished wheel?

I'm awaiting the shipment of my fully polished wheels (not exposing which wheels they are yet ) but they don't have a clear sprayed on them- it will be a "bare" polish.

I made a list on my computer of a couple of brands to do more research on but of course I can't find it anymore. If anyone has a suggestion or any tips/tricks- I would greatly appreciate it.

I've used chemical guys wheel wax with good results , also your best bet is as soon as you receive them coat them with opticoat , which is a wipe on paint clear coat I did this on my volks for extra protection topped off with the wheel wax
